Faucet replacement services involve removing an existing faucet and installing a new one in residential properties. This process typically includes disconnecting the old fixture, preparing the mounting area, and securely attaching the new faucet to ensure proper function and leak prevention. Local contractors who specialize in plumbing or fixture installation can handle these tasks efficiently, ensuring that the new faucet is properly aligned and sealed for long-lasting performance. Whether upgrading for style, replacing a worn-out fixture, or fixing persistent leaks, professional faucet replacement helps restore the functionality and appearance of kitchen or bathroom sinks.
Many common problems can signal the need for faucet replacement. Dripping or leaking faucets not only waste water but can also cause water damage over time if left unresolved. Difficulty in turning the handle, reduced water pressure, or inconsistent flow are signs that a faucet may be nearing the end of its lifespan. Corrosion, mineral buildup, or damaged components inside the fixture can also impair performance. In these cases, replacing the faucet can be a practical solution to eliminate ongoing issues, improve water efficiency, and enhance the overall look of the space.

The overview below groups typical Faucet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Whittier,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Basic faucet repairs or replacements typically cost between $150 and $350 for many routine jobs. Local contractors often handle these projects efficiently within this range. Fewer projects reach the higher end unless additional parts or extensive work are needed.
Standard Replacement - Replacing a standard kitchen or bathroom faucet usually falls between $250 and $600. Many local service providers complete these jobs within this range, though costs can vary based on faucet type and installation complexity.
Full Faucet Replacement - Larger or more complex faucet replacements, such as those involving custom fixtures or additional plumbing work, can range from $600 to $1,200. These projects are less common but may be necessary for upgraded or specialty faucets.
Complex or Custom Projects - Very large or intricate faucet installations, including multiple fixtures or unusual setups, can reach $1,500 or more.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ve additional plumbing modifications or specialty fixtures.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common reasons to replace a faucet? A faucet may need replacement due to persistent leaks, visible corrosion, frequent malfunctions, or outdated style that no longer matches the decor.
How do I know if my faucet needs to be replaced? Signs include ongoing leaks, reduced water flow, difficulty turning handles, or visible damage to the fixture.
What types of faucets can local contractors install? They can install a variety of faucet types, including single-handle, double-handle, touchless, and specialty fixtures for kitchens and bathrooms.
Are there different faucet styles available for replacement? Yes, options range from traditional and modern designs to various finishes like chrome, brushed nickel, and matte black.
What should I consider when choosing a new faucet? Consider compatibility with existing plumbing, style preferences, and the functionality needed for your space.
